1. Schedule a Professional AC Maintenance Visit
Think of AC maintenance like a tune-up for your car. Just as you wouldn’t drive cross-country without checking your engine, you shouldn’t enter Miami’s summer heat without checking your AC.
During a professional maintenance visit, our team will:
- Inspect and clean condenser and evaporator coils
- Check refrigerant levels and pressures
- Test all electrical components and safety controls
- Lubricate moving parts
- Clear the condensate drain
- Ensure proper airflow and system efficiency
Routine AC maintenance not only improves performance-it can extend your system’s life and prevent costly breakdowns.
2. Change or Clean the Air Filter
A dirty air filter restricts airflow, reduces efficiency, and causes your system to work harder than necessary. This leads to poor cooling and potential system failure.
What to do:
Replace your air filter every 1 to 3 months-or more often if you have pets, allergies, or live near construction or heavy pollen.

4. Clear Debris Around Your Outdoor Unit
Your outdoor condenser unit needs plenty of space and clean airflow to function effectively. Leaves, twigs, weeds, and grass clippings can block the unit and cause overheating.
What to do:
Clear at least 2 feet of space around the unit. Turn off the system and gently rinse the unit with a hose to remove dirt and debris from the fins (never use a pressure washer).

6. Test the System Early
Don’t wait until the first heatwave to turn on your AC. Run it for 15–30 minutes on a warm day in early spring to see how it performs.
Watch for signs like:
- Warm air from vents
- Unusual noises or smells
- Weak airflow
- Short cycling (frequent starts and stops)
If your system isn’t working as expected, schedule an AC repair right away-before appointment slots fill up during peak season.
